Tennessee State Library & Archives

TSLA is located on the Bicentennial Mall in Nashville.

A division of the Tennessee Secretary of State's Office, the Tennessee State Library and Archives hosts many free events in downtown Nashville. The Library and Archives is free and open to the public. Experience Tennessee’s story through free special events, interactive exhibits, and even conduct your own research with some of our state’s most precious historical documents.

Tennessee State Library & Archives
Hours
The Exhibit Lobby is open to the public Monday through Saturday: 8 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. CT.
The Library, Microfilm, and Manuscripts Reading Room is open to researchers Tuesday through Saturday 8 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. CT.
The Legislative History area is open Tuesday through Friday 8 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. CT.
The Library for Accessible Books and Media (LABM) is open Monday through Friday from 8 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. CT.
The Library & Archives is closed on State and Federal Holidays. Click HERE for a list of closure dates. Please plan your visit accordingly.
